A large early 19th century mahogany wine coaster with brass casters with laminated leather rollers, probably made by James Mein of Kelso (in southern Scotland). It measures 9.5 inches in diameter. Typicak features of James Mein coasters, they are between 9 & 10 inches diameter. The coasters have three brass casters set into the underside, and have laminated leather rollers. A few of his coasters bear his trade label, or if not, the 'shadow' where it was once glued to the centre of the underside, can usually be seen. A shadow can be seen on the underneath of this coaster.Date: c.1825
